B.A.D. Girl Tip: Enjoy The Process
A work out is just as much mental as it is a physical process. You have to train your brain to like it. If you dread your workout you are going to dread how long it takes you to see the results you want. Like attracts like. So start feeling good about your workout and your body will start to look good too. Try new things until you find an activity that you actually enjoy doing. Celebrate every last squat. Enjoy the process and you will achieve your goal sooner.
